Why (NASDAQ:IOVA) Stock Is in Focus
Iovance Biotherapeutics (NASDAQ:IOVA) delivered record second-quarter revenue of approximately $99.3 million, a 66% increase from the prior-year quarter and a 39% improvement over the first quarter of 2026, supported by continued demand for its cell therapy, Amtagvi. U.S. Amtagvi revenue reached approximately $91 million during the quarter, while Proleukin contributed about $9 million.
The strong commercial performance prompted management to review its previously issued full-year revenue guidance of $350 million to $370 million, with an updated outlook expected during the third quarter. Gross margin improved to 56% as manufacturing efficiencies and cost optimisation continued to benefit operations, while research and development expenses declined sequentially for a fourth consecutive quarter.
Beyond commercial execution, the company continued expanding its treatment network to more than 95 authorised centres across the U.S., Canada and Australia and expects at least 110 active centres by the end of 2026. International regulatory progress also continued with approval in Australia, an expedited review underway in the UK and additional submissions planned in Europe and other markets.
Why This Matters for Investors
The quarter reinforces the commercial trajectory of Amtagvi as Iovance works to establish tumour-infiltrating lymphocyte (TIL) therapy as a broader treatment option for solid tumours. Reviewing full-year revenue guidance following record sales suggests demand is tracking ahead of previous expectations, although management has not yet provided revised figures.
Improving gross margins and lower operating costs may strengthen the company’s path toward profitability while supporting continued investment across its expanding pipeline. At the same time, multiple late-stage clinical programmes in lung cancer, soft tissue sarcoma and endometrial cancer could diversify future revenue opportunities beyond advanced melanoma if development remains successful.
The company also ended the quarter with approximately $304 million in cash, cash equivalents, investments and restricted cash, which it expects will fund operations into the second half of 2028.
